Tickets to Disney's THE LION KING at Orpheum Theatre On Sale 11/28
by BWW News Desk - November 17, 2014
Disney Theatrical Productions and The Orpheum Theatre announced today that tickets for the long-awaited return engagement of Disney's THE LION KING will go on sale to the public on Friday, November 28th at 10:00 AM. Memphis' most eagerly awaited return will once again leap onto the Orpheum stage on Tuesday, February 3rd for a limited engagement of four weeks through Sunday, March 1st. The opening night is Thursday, February 5th at 7:30 PM.

Chatterbox Audio Theater Releases 2014 Halloween Broadcast
by BWW News Desk - November 11, 2014
Chatterbox Audio Theater, Memphis' only web-based theater company, is proud to announce the release of our 2014 HALLOWEEN SHOW, which was performed and recorded Friday, October 31, while being broadcast live on 91.1 WKNO-FM (Memphis) and 90.1 WKNP (Jackson) and streamed live on www.wknofm.org. The 90-minute show, intended for adults and older teens, marks a return to our tradition of a producing a live Halloween show dedicated to carrying listeners into the dark realms of audio horror. The production is available for free streaming or as an MP3 download from www.chatterboxtheater.org or the iTunes Store.

SANDERS FAMILY CHRISTMAS Set for The Circuit Playhouse, 11/28-12/28
by BWW News Desk - November 05, 2014
Sanders Family Christmas is the sequel to the wildly successful bluegrass gospel musical Smoke on the Mountain. It's December 24, 1941, and the lovable, quirky Sanders clan has gathered for one last performance at the Mt. Pleasant Baptist Church before young Dennis is shipped out for boot camp. Stories to warm the heart and tickle the funny bone are woven together with some familiar Gospel Christmas tunes such as "Away in a Manger" and "Beautiful Star of Bethlehem," as well as fun original songs such as "A Country Kind of Christmas" and "Cactus Christmas Tree."
Theatre Memphis to Host Scotch Tasting Benefit
by BWW News Desk - November 04, 2014
A very rare collection of single cask single malt Scotch whisky will be available for tasting on November 13, 2014, to benefit the artistic programming at Theatre Memphis. Sponsored by The Scotch Malt Whisky Society of America, Seldon Murray, a member of the Memphis Scottish Society, Incorporated, will lead the tasting and discussion of some very rare offerings in the United States … some scarce and some never to be replaced samplings, all imported from Edinburgh, Scotland. Scotches to be tasted will be in the 10 to 22 age range.

Orpheum Theatre Installs New Sound System
by BWW News Desk - November 03, 2014
The Orpheum Theatre partners with the world-renowned sound engineering company Meyer Sound to install a new sound system in the Orpheum Theatre. This collaboration provides audiences with the most advanced listening experience in Orpheum history, and it completes Phase I of several planned improvements to the theatre.

BWW Reviews: Voices of the South Goes the DISTANCE
by Joseph Baker - October 27, 2014
If anyone ever told me that, on a Saturday night, I would be watching a play about an elderly woman suffering from the horrors of Alzheimer's Disease, I would question that person's sanity. However, having 'sung the praises' of actor/playwright Jerre Dye on more than one occasion, and having read a couple of rapturous local reviews, I decided to forgo a nearby musical concert by Luna Nova ( a musical venue I have ardently supported) and see Mr. Dye's DISTANCE at Voices of the South. I was not disappointed. Legendary actress Bette Davis famously proclaimed, 'Old age ain't no place for sissies' (and she knew well the truth of that, having suffered strokes, a mastectomy, and, worse, the betrayal of a daughter); compound 'old age' with Alzheimer's or dementia, and you can magnify the truth of that tenfold.
